Lunar Crater Catalogue - LCC 1.0
| Veröffentlicht: |
16.01.2026 |
Die erste Version von LCC listet nebst Kratern und
Nebenkratern (englisch
satellite craters) weitere Oberflächenmerkmale unseres
Mondes auf, darunter Mare, Berge, Bergketten, Rillen, und einige andere.
Zur Zeit sind es 8.967 Einträge mitsamt mehreren Namen, Positions- und Größenangaben, sowie Abhängigkeiten.
Der Katalog kann als SQL-Importdatei und in Form von Povray-Arrays heruntergeladen werden.
Datenherkunft
Die bisher einzige Datenquelle sind zwei Textdateien, die
Jonathan C. McDowell auf seiner privaten Webseite hinterlegt hat und ich mit seinem Einverständnis aufbereitet veröffentlichen darf.
https://www.planet4589.org/astro/lunar/
Laut seiner Aussage stammen die Daten ursprünglich vom
USGS. Auf deren Seiten habe ich zwar keine Datenbank oder Tabelle finden können, doch der vollständigkeithalber sei es ebenfalls erwähnt.
https://planetarynames.wr.usgs.gov/
Was die Gesamtzahl der Einträge angeht, dürften alle Oberflächenmerkmale größer als 10 Kilometer enthalten sein, vielleicht sogar bis runter auf einen Kilometer.
Eine Kommastelle für Positionsangaben (Breiten- und Längengrad) bei 10.920 Kilometern Mondumfang ergibt eine Genauigkeit von 3 Kilometern. Für große Oberflächenmerkmale ist das nicht von belang, doch im Falle von kleinen Satellitenkratern entsteht eine sichtbare Abweichung vom Kratermittelpunkt.
Veränderungen für LCC
Die Textdateien
Craters und
Features der Quell-Webseite wurden zusammengefasst, umgewandelt (Sonderzeichen), in eine SQL-Tabelle konvertiert und anschließend um Spalten erweitert.
Fehler in der Namens-Spalte
name_real habe ich korrigiert und aus dem Resultat weitere angelegt:
name_ascii, name_uri, name_short, name_tiny
Kraterabhängigkeiten wurden aus den bestehenden Angaben abgeleitet:
num_sats, is_sat, parent_id, parent_ascii
Spalten + Inhalte
| id | ID, fortlaufend |
| name_real | Name mit Sonderzeichen |
| name_ascii | Name ohne Sonderzeichen |
| name_uri | Kleinbuchstaben, ascii, ohne Leerzeichen |
| name_short | Abkürzung aus 3 Buchstaben + Satellitenkrater-Postfix |
| name_tiny | nur Postfix von Satellitenkratern |
| type | Art des Eintrages (Crater, Mare, ...) |
| size | Größe bzw. Durchmesser |
| lat_d | Breitengrad (Latitude) in Grad (-90 bis + 90) |
| lon_d | Längengrad (Longitude) in Grad (-180 bis +180) |
| lat_o | Breitengrad in Grad + Richtung (0 bis 90, N = Nord, S = Süd) |
| lon_o | Längengrad in Grad + Richtung (0 bis 180, E = Ost, W = West) |
| num_sats | Im Falle von Hauptkratern Anzahl der Satellitenkrater |
| is_sat | Hauptkrater = 0 und Satellitenkrater = 1 |
| parent_id | ID des Hauptkraters |
| parent_ascii | Name des Hauptkraters |
| side_* | Auf welcher Mond-Seite sichtbar, siehe unten |
| first_desc | Erste Beschreibung, siehe Liste |
| first_nom | Erste Bezeichnung, siehe Liste |
Anmerkung
Spalte
id ist eine fortlaufende Nummer, keine eindeutige Krater-ID, sie kann sich in einer neuen Version ändern.
Spalten-Erklärungen
name_*
name_real ist die einzige Spalte, die
Sonderzeichen enthält (z.B. Abul W
áfa). Alle anderen bestehen nur aus
ASCII-Zeichen, Sonderzeichen wurden umgewandelt (á, à, â, ã, ā => a), deutsche Umlaute gesondert (ä => ae). Den Katalog habe ich vornehmlich für die Verwendung mit der Skript-Sprache
Povray erstellt, das an einer gewissen Sonderzeichen-Intolleranz leidet. Diese Spalte ist im Povray-Array vorerst nicht enthalten.
name_ascii wird unter anderem für die Verknüpfung von Haupt- und Satellitenkratern verwendet.
name_short und
name_tiny sind mit Bezug auf Satellitenkrater hilfreich. Short enthält die ersten 3 Zeichen des Namens + den Satellitenkrater-Postfix, z.B.
Cop A für den ersten Sat-Krater von
Copernicus. Tiny enthält nur den Postfix, ist bei Hauptkratern somit leer.
type
Abgesehen von Kratern sind auch andere Oberflächenmerkmale im Katalog enthalten.
Die Anzahl der Einträge pro Typ kann mit folgendem SQL-Statement ermittelt werden.
SELECT type, count(*) FROM lcc_10 GROUP BY type ORDER BY count(*) DESC
Darunter sind 8642 Krater, 22 Mare, 59 Rimae, 35 Mons, und ein Dutzend weitere.
63 Einträge tragen die Typen-Bezeichnung
Crater (A). Dabei handelt es sich um Mini-Krater, teilweise ohne offizielle Namen, die während Apollo-Missionen zur Orientierung benannt wurden.
side_*
Die
side_*-Spalten geben an, auf welcher Seite der Krater liegt. Angaben jeweils für
Front, Back, West, East, North, South, damit ohne fehleranfällige Prüfungen von Latitude und Longitude bestimmte Krater ausgewählt werden können.
Spalte
site_fbwens fasst alle sechs Angaben in einem String zusammen. Wert "101010" steht für einen Krater, der auf der Vorderseite, der Westseite und von Norden aus gesehen werden kann.
Kleine Fehler
Eine Handvoll Krater sind mit einem Durchmesser von 0 eingetragen. Das sind entweder Fehleinträge, oder die Zahlenangabe liegt unterhalb der Genauigkeit für die Angabe.
Denkbare Erweiterungen
Es gibt eine weitere Datenquelle aller Mondkrater, die zwar weniger Spalten enthalt, z.B. keine Typenangaben wie Krater und Mare, und manche Typen gar nicht erst auflistet, aber für Positionsangaben und Größe eine Kommastelle mehr bietet. Aus der Kombination beider Quellen könnte eine genauere Version erstellt werden.
Eine integrierte Liste aller Landestellen wäre nett, von Apollo bis hin zu den neuesten Mini-Lander, von denen sogar welche aufrecht gelandet sind.
Beide Aufgaben habe ich für die erste Version ausgelassen. Besonders der Nachtrag aller Landestellen wären geschätzte 10 bis 20 Stunden Such- und Handarbeit. Bisher gefundenen Listen waren unvollständig oder lagen in einem Format vor, das nicht einfach importiert werden kann. Beispiel für letzteres sind diverse HTML-Tabellen auf Wikipedia.
Download
Aktuell ist die Version
LCC 1.0 bzw.
lcc_10 von Januar 2026.
SQL
Die SQL-Importdatei ist optimiert für MySQL bzw. Maria-DB. Sie enthält eine
Drop-Table-Anweisung, der Tabellenname lautet
lcc_10, eine Datenbank wird nicht erzeugt. Importiert ist die Tabelle 2 MB groß.
Indexe werden für folgende Spalten angelegt:
id, name_ascii, parent_ascii, parent_id.
Die Datei wurde mit dem PHP-Datenbank-Tool
Adminer 5.4.1 exportiert und erfolgreich importiert.
SQL-Download
⬇
dbmoon_lcc_10_sql_complete.sql => 1,5 MB
Povray
Die Text-Datei kann in Povray inkludiert werden und enthält ein String-Array mit allen nötigen Informationen. Integer bzw. Float-Variablen müssen vor der Verwendung umgewandelt werden, da Povray in Version 3.7 keine Arrays mit unterschiedlichen Datentypen erlaubt (String, Integer, Float). Ebenso mag Povray keine ausgeschriebenen Sonderzeichen, deshalb ist die Spalte
name_real nicht im Array enthalten, als Ersatz dient
name_ascii.
Zudem wurden Spalten weggelassen, die nicht für eine Anzeige benötigt werden:
name_uri, lon_o, lat_o, first_desc, first_nom. Von den Spalten side_* wird nur
side_fbwens ausgegeben.
Wie die Array-Datei aussieht, kann in einem
Mini-Beispiel begutachtet werden.
Povray-Download
⬇
dbmoon_lcc_10_pov_all.inc => 1,3 MB
Beispielbilder
Gerendert mit Povray. Weitere sind in Arbeit, werden nachgeliefert.

Bestens bekannte Vorderseite des Mondes

Rückseite des Mondes